DISCLOSURES OF INTEREST

Northern Irish personal banking

Paul Geroski, the Chairman of the Commission intends to appoint Jeremy Seddon, member of the Commission, to the Group that is conducting this investigation. Jeremy Seddon was head of BZW's Privatisation and Government Advisory Unit and Vice-Chairman of BZW Corporate Finance from 1987 to 1995 having joined Barclays in 1974. From 1995 until his retirement in 1997 he was Chairman of BZW/Barclays India. He is a member of the defined benefit section of Barclays Bank (UK) Pension Scheme under which pensions are based on final pensionable salaries. Annual adjustments are made in line with inflation in accordance with the Trust Deed and Rules of the Scheme and are not tied to the income or profits of any part of Barclays.

Mr Seddon believes that he can discharge the obligations of a member of the Group investigating Northern Ireland personal banking independently and impartially. The Competition Commission believes that Mr Seddons previous employment with Barclays and his current pension will not compromise the ability of the group to discharge its functions in an independent and impartial manner.
